CHP Officer Flips Car During Hwy. 4 Chase In CoCo

MARTINEZ (CBS 5 / BCN) ― A California Highway Patrol officer was seriously injured Wednesday evening after his patrol car overturned during a pursuit along state Highway 4 near Martinez, according to authorities.

The CHP vehicle ran off the westbound side of the highway near the Franklin Canyon Golf Course around 7:45 p.m., going 30 feet up an embankment before rolling over several times, CHP Sgt. Trent Cross said.

The officer suffered severe head injuries in the mangled car and was airlifted to John Muir Hospital.

While the injuries were major, the officer was listed "in fair condition'' and was expected to survive, Cross said.

The identity of the officer was not immediately released.

Cross said he did not have details about what motivated the pursuit but added that police were able to detain the person they were chasing.
